Virus: TR/Spy.Banker.vk.1 Date discovered: 31/08/2006 Type: Trojan In the wild: No Reported Infections: Low Distribution Potential: Low Damage Potential: Medium Static file: Yes File size: 448.328 Bytes MD5 checksum: f50D69bac27736ecd238039405bf3b60 VDF version: 6.31.01.124
General Method of propagation: • No own spreading routine Aliases: • Kaspersky: Trojan-Spy.Win32.Banker.aww • TrendMicro: TSPY_BANKER.EZL • VirusBuster: TrojanSpy.Banker.EKW • Bitdefender: Generic.Banker.Delf.11A1B4E9 Platforms / OS: • Windows 95 • Windows 98 • Windows 98 SE • Windows NT • Windows ME • Windows 2000 • Windows XP • Windows 2003 Side effects: • Records keystrokes • Registry modification • Steals information Files It deletes the following files: • %temporary internet files% \*.gif • %temporary internet files% \*.css • %temporary internet files% \*.php • %temporary internet files% \*.xml • %temporary internet files% \*.bmp • %temporary internet files% \*.htm • %temporary internet files% \*.cab • %temporary internet files% \*.crl • %cookies% \*.txt Registry One of the following values is added in order to run the process after reboot: – [HKCU\Software\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Run • "boby."="%SYSDIR% \Isass.scr" The following registry key is added: – [HKCU\boby] Stealing It tries to steal the following information: – Passwords typed into 'password input fields' – A logging routine is started after one of the following websites are visited: • https://www2.bancobrasil.com.br/aapf/aai/**********; https://www2.bancobrasil.com.br/aapf/extratos/**********; https://www2.bancobrasil.com.br/aapf/aai/**********; https://office.bancobrasil.com.br/servlet/**********; https://office.bancobrasil.com.br/gov/**********; https://www2.bancobrasil.com.br/aapf/aai/**********; http://www.bb.com.br/appbb/portal/bb/ds/**********; http://www.bb.com.br/appbb/portal/voce/fin/fnc/**********; http://www.bb.com.br/appbb/portal/bb/pp/**********; http://www.bb.com.br/appbb/portal/voce/mcif/**********; http://www.bb.com.br/appbb/portal/hs/crediario/**********; http://www.bb.com.br/appbb/portal/ip/srv2/**********; http://www.bb.com.br/appbb/portal/voce/ep/srv2/**********; http://www.bb.com.br/appbb/portal/voce/fin/**********; http://www.bb.com.br/appbb/portal/voce/ep/car/**********; http://www.bb.com.br/appbb/portal/voce/cons/**********; http://www.bb.com.br/appbb/portal/on/seg/**********; http://www.bb.com.br/appbb/portal/on/prv/**********; http://www.bb.com.br/appbb/portal/on/cap/**********; http://www.bb.com.br/appbb/portal/bb/simp/**********; http://www.bb.com.br/appbb/portal/voce/ep/srv2/**********; http://www.bb.com.br/appbb/portal/gov/**********; http://www.bb.com.br/appbb/portal/fz2/**********; http://www.bb.com.br/appbb/portal/********** – It captures: • Login information –Form windows are displayed as shown in the pictures below: File details Programming language: The malware program was written in Delphi. Runtime packer: In order to aggravate detection and reduce size of the file it is packed with the following runtime packer: • PE Compact
